Ahmed Gaafar (Arabic: أحمد جعفر; born December 21, 1985 in El-bagour, Monufia Governorate, Egypt )[1] is an Egyptian footballer. He currently plays as a center forward for Zamalek.
In 2008–09 Egyptian Premier League season, Gaafar scored 11 goals[2] for Itesalat making him the top goal scorer of his team. However, those goals were not enough to save Itesalat from relegation to the second division that season. As a result, he transferred to Zamalek before the beginning of the 2009/2010 season. In season 2009/2010 he scored 9 goals beginning his first season with zamalek.
